DVD/CD player does not function after replacing hard drive

I installed a greater capacity hard drive on a friends MacBook Pro.

The drive works perfectly, but the CD/DVD player will now recognize nothing--no CDs nor DVDs.

We don't live in the same country at the moment, so I can't reopen the case to look for the problem.

Any ideas as to the cause? I don't think I touched any other connectors, but perhaps I accidentally did.

Go to the system profiler to see if the drive is even seen for a possible disconnect. I would reset the SMC and PRAM. How was the system restored on the new drive?
